About Trident

Trident Consulting Group (Trident) is a leader in finance and economics consulting. Trident combines the expertise of its two founding directors, Dr. Alan C. Shapiro and Dr. Atulya Sarin, with the exceptional research and support capabilities of affiliates and consultants with advanced degrees (Ph.D., J.D. or M.B.A.) and significant litigation consulting experience. Trident’s consultants contribute expertise in the fields of accounting, economics, finance, law, and marketing as well as strong analytical capabilities, extensive familiarity with the litigation process, and business acumen.

The founding directors of Trident are distinguished financial economists. Their publications include more than 75 articles that have appeared in leading finance, economics, accounting, and management journals such as the Journal of Finance, Journal of Financial Economics, Harvard Business Review, Journal of Financial and Quantitative Analysis, Review of Financial Studies, Journal of Business, Journal of Accounting, Auditing and Finance, Financial Management, Management Science, Academy of Management Journal, and Journal of Applied Corporate Finance. Their 2000 paper, "The Private Company Discount," co-authored with John Koeplin, was recently named one of the ten most downloaded papers in the Social Science Research Network eLibrary (Financial Economics Network Partners in Publishing Journals) over the past ten years.They have also authored several well-known books in the fields of international and corporate finance, including one that is used as a textbook in the majority of leading MBA programs around the world. Dr. Shapiro was cited in 2005 in the Journal of Finance Literature as one of the most frequent contributors to academic finance literature over the past 50 years.

Dr. Shapiro and Dr. Sarin have over 30 years combined experience in creating strategies, studies, reports, expert testimony, and policy recommendations that reflect their specialization in financial economics. They have been engaged by private firms representing a wide variety of industries, and ranging in size from small, closely-held firms to large, international conglomerates. They have also consulted with government agencies and departments, including the California Franchise Tax Board, Canadian Department of Justice, Department of Energy, Federal Bureau of Investigation, Federal Deposit Insurance Corporation, Federal Home Loan Bank System, Internal Revenue Service, Massachusetts Department of Revenue, New York State Department of Taxation and Finance, Resolution Trust Corp., Securities and Exchange Commission, and U.S. Department of Justice. They have been retained as experts in a wide range of litigation matters and have extensive experience in providing testimony at depositions and trials.

Trident’s range of capabilities and industry expertise is broad, allowing it to meet an array of client needs. It provides clear analysis of complex economic issues related to: valuation of companies, securities, and intangible assets; transfer pricing; damages analysis; securities litigation; SEC reporting; corporate control and governance; and mergers and acquisitions and corporate reorganization.
